Xiaomi Poco X4 Pro 5G vs. Xiaomi Redmi A1+: A User-Centered Comparison

As a technology communications specialist, my goal is to help you understand these phones beyond the numbers. Let's explore the Xiaomi Poco X4 Pro 5G and the Xiaomi Redmi A1+ through the lens of user experience, crafting narratives that connect features to real-world use.

1. Design and Usability Assessment:

FeatureXiaomi Poco X4 Pro 5GXiaomi Redmi A1+User Experience Impact
Interface DesignModern, AMOLED display, 120Hz refresh rateBasic, IPS LCDPoco X4 Pro offers a visually richer, smoother experience with vibrant colors and fluid animations. Redmi A1+ provides a more standard display.
Interaction FlowSnappy performance due to powerful processorBasic performance, potential for lagPoco X4 Pro enables seamless multitasking and app switching. Redmi A1+ may struggle with demanding tasks.
AccessibilityNFC enabled for contactless paymentsNo NFCPoco X4 Pro offers greater convenience for mobile payments and data transfer.
Design ErgonomicsSlim, lightweight designThicker, slightly heavierPoco X4 Pro provides a more comfortable in-hand feel for extended use.

3. Inclusive Technology Evaluation:

  • Tech-Savvy User: The Poco X4 Pro 5G caters to users who demand performance, a high-quality display, and advanced features like NFC.

  • Budget-Conscious User: The Redmi A1+ is suitable for users prioritizing affordability and essential functionalities like calling, texting, and basic internet browsing.

  • Elderly User: The Redmi A1+'s simplified interface and larger icons could be beneficial for elderly users who prefer a straightforward experience. However, the lack of NFC might be limiting.

4. Design-Centric Decision Framework:

The Poco X4 Pro 5G prioritizes a premium user experience with a focus on performance, visual fidelity, and modern features. The Redmi A1+ prioritizes affordability and simplicity, offering a basic but functional smartphone experience.
